09 September 2025
The international community must take urgent and decisive action to apply maximum pressure on the coup regime, ensuring that Aung San Suu Kyi receives the medical treatment she requires and is released without delay.
The people of Myanmar have an unwavering commitment to democracy; however, the entrenched military hierarchy has consistently obstructed the development of a civilian government. As a result, Myanmar has tragically become one of the least developed nations in Southeast Asia, a situation exacerbated by military coups in 1958, 1962, and the most recent in 2021.
Aung San Suu Kyi, as the daughter of the revered Aung San, is seen as the beacon of hope capable of uniting the nation and guiding it toward rapid progress and development.
As citizens of Myanmar began to savor the true fruits of democracy, the military elite recognized a significant threat to their monopolistic power and iron-fisted governance.
The coup of February 2021 led to the unlawful detention of elected officials, including President Win Myint and State Counsellor Aung San Suu Kyi, who remain unjustly imprisoned.
Today, the people of Myanmar, along with democracy advocates from neighboring countries, are fervently calling for her health and immediate release, as the junta regime continues to deny her essential medical care.
This is not the first time that Western democratic nations have faltered in their response to Myanmar's plight. Historical failures to intervene during the 1962 coup and the 2007 Saffron Revolution serve as stark reminders of the consequences of inaction.
The stakes are higher than ever; the international community cannot afford to stand by once more. These democratic nations must exert robust pressure on the coup regime to ensure that the 80-year-old icon of democracy receives the medical attention she deserves and is unconditionally freed from her unjust detention.
The time for action is now.
